TIL

[TIL] 230711

베스트오버 2023. 7. 11. 21:47

새벽에

 

celery의 tesk에서 쓰이지 않는 upload 함수 제거

utils.py에 celery의 로거를 추가

음성분리에 

기존 file 업로드를 file_name으로 받아서 경로만을 수정하는 방식 > audio_file로 filefield 추가

id와 시간별로 미디어 폴더로 분류하게 수정(겹치면 오류가 날 수 있기에 버그 방지)

 

docker nginx

CORS를 *에서 claid.kr로 수정

 

settings.py

Allow host, CORS, CSRF 선택적 허용으로 수정

ALLOWED_HOSTS = ['backend', '127.0.0.1' ]
CORS_ORIGIN_WHITELIST = ['https://claid.kr', 'http://127.0.0.1:5500']
CSRF_TRUSTED_ORIGINS = CORS_ORIGIN_WHITELIST

 

을 추가하고

 

팀원의

notce게시글의 song과 이미지를 쓰지 않는데 쓰는 것으로 작성, 수정, 삭제가 안되는 것을 확인

급하게 medel에서 필드 삭제 후 백엔드 views.py, 프론트 html, js = hotfix

 

결론

결국엔 서버 담당자가 다 하게 된다.